A Postgraduate Certificate in Plant Genetic Diversity Enhancement equips students with advanced knowledge and practical skills in conserving and utilizing plant genetic resources. The program focuses on modern techniques for characterization, management, and improvement of plant genetic diversity.
Learning outcomes include a deep understanding of plant breeding, genetic markers, bioinformatics, and germplasm conservation methods. Graduates will be capable of designing and implementing strategies for enhancing crop resilience, yield, and nutritional value through effective management of plant genetic diversity. This involves both in-situ and ex-situ conservation approaches.
The duration of the program typically ranges from one to two years, often structured as part-time study to accommodate professional commitments. The curriculum integrates theoretical learning with hands-on laboratory and field-based experiences, ensuring practical competence in plant genetic resource management.
This Postgraduate Certificate holds significant industry relevance, catering to the growing demand for skilled professionals in agriculture, biotechnology, and conservation. Graduates find employment in research institutions, seed companies, government agencies, and international organizations focused on food security, sustainable agriculture, and biodiversity.
The program emphasizes the crucial role of plant genetic diversity in addressing global food security challenges and adapting to climate change. Students learn advanced molecular techniques, statistical analysis, and data management relevant to genetic resource applications, enhancing their career prospects in this rapidly evolving field.
